It all depends on how you see steemit really. Some people don't like to see others doing well if they don't agree with how htey are going about it. When i joined there was a massive war over a certain user posting the same shit 10 times a day and self voting it to a hundred dollars every time.

There are two arguments to this. First that the user was raping the reward pool. He shit posted 10 times every day and voted himself every time and nobody else. He never replied to comments and cared for nobody else except himself and his actions were only damaging steem and it's users.

Opinion two was that the users held a certain amount of steem and was therefore entitled to use it in whatever way he saw fit. The whole point of the system is that there was no single body in control and it was up to the users to rule by themselves.

It's all perception.

I think reward pool rape is more of a personal feeling of what just rewards mean based on its dollar value. While some may be extracting rewards via bid bots or vote farming or whatever it's still a small % of the site and really doesn't affect much but looking at the minutia.

You can have a lot of a token but if it's worthless so is your stake. If everyone simply focusses on things they can control like investing in steem and growing their own account we can build a strong middle class that can deal with abusers and dictate how the site is used

I've seen so-called reward rapists also giving away some steem/sbd to carry favour and that itself helps use and distribution of funds. It did irk me in the beginning so I get why people are upset but its really just a result of the current status of the site and not what we aiming to have in future
